HANDING/TAKING OVER-An exercise in Management. 1.OC Rear of an infantry battalion(Bn) is an onerous responsibility. A regimental Bn was handing over to a Garhwal Rifles Bn after a taxing three years in Nagaland. The OC rear and the 2IC of the incoming Bn were course mates. Things were progressing well, till one day Hav Tara Singh, the MT Havaldar reported to the O C Rear: > Tara: Saab jee eh tan apanu taang karaqn gay; koi tarpaulin accept naki karday kahnday nay is tay cut laga hai.( Sir, these guys will trouble us. They are not accepting tarpaulins even with a minor cut). >OCR: Koi gal nahi Tara Singh main inhan day 2 IC Saab nal gal karan ga( Donot worry i shall speak to their 2IC). 2. A week later a harassed Hav Tara Singh reported back and suggested a way out: > Tara: Saabjee ehnanu sabak sakhauna paina, Tusi mainu Do case Rum day dayo main dekhda eh gadiayan kida nahi landay( we will have to teach them a lesson. Sir, you give me two cases of Rum and i will see how they do not take over the MT). The needful having been done,Tara Singh had most MT seats, tools and Tarpaulins condemned by the Workshop. Next he got the Ordnance to deposit salvage and register fresh demands. all executed by the Two cases of Rum, without actual move of stores. 3. After having done the needful, Hav Tara Singh stripped all vehicles of the tarpaulins and as he started stripping the seats, panic struck the incoming unit. How were they going to operate without seats and tarpaulins. Hav Tara Singh triumphantly told his counter part of the incoming unit: Hun tusi apnay Officers nu Kambalan tay bitauna tay jawana nu Chhatriya day dena, kyun kay meein shuru ho janay nay. Tusi pehlon sadiyan demands cancel kawayo gay atay fir apniyan demands dayo gay tadtak barishyan khatam ho jangiyan. Hun aish karo ( Now you can seat your officers on blanket stuffed seats and give umbrellas to the Jawans as monsoons will soon arrive. First you will have to cancel the demands we have placed with the ordnance, then place your demands by the time this happens the monsoons will be over, Good luck to you ). 4. As the message was driven home, the MT was handed over within the next 24 hours along with the seats and Tarpaulins that had now become surplus. At times the likes of Tara Singh are required to drive home a point. All is well that ends well!!
